U.K. Indie Distributor Pinnacle Enters Bankruptcy Administration

Authored by Mark Hefflinger on December 4, 2008 - 11:56am.

London - Pinnacle, a U.K.-based distributor of physical music products like CDs for more than 1,000 independent record labels, has gone into administration (i.e. declared bankruptcy), according to published reports.

Billboard reported that the company has laid off 94 staffers.

The Association of Independent Music (AIM), a consortium of U.K. independent labels, is holding an emergency meeting today to ensure that affected labels "take the necessary steps to protect your stock and your credit position," according to a statement on the group's website.

Hypebot notes that Pinnacle handled distribution for labels including One Little Indian and Cooking Vinyl, shipping CDs for artists such as Fleet Foxes and Nine Inch Nails.
